How Do You Get A Conceal Carry Handgun Permit Arkansas?
Conceal Carry Permits in the State of Arkansas allow qualified residents to legally carry a concealed handgun. Here are the steps that an Arkansas resident will employ to obtain the conceal carry permit in order to lawfully carry a handgun. Locate a licensed instructor for the handgun conceal carry permit. This can be done by contacting the Little Rock Headquarters of the Arkansas State Police. www.asp.state.ar.us 501.618.8000 Complete the pistol and firearms safety classroom work. The conceal carry handgun permit instructor will require 4-6 hours of classroom work. Typically, you will cover pertinent laws, ethical issues and firearm safety. Fire your weapon at a pistol range in order to meet qualification. You will be required to qualify on a pistol range. Typically, you will fire 40-50 rounds through your handgun. Note.
